3 powermate \- control alsa/mpd/pianobar with a griffin powermate
5 powermate uses the haskell-powermate bindings to control Alsa, MPD and Pianobar with a Griffin PowerMate, supporting long presses and twist motions.
7 Controls volume and LED brightness with a left or right turn (down, up respectively).
8 Skips to next MPD/Pianobar track with a press and twist (turn right immediately after pressing).
9 Mutes with a long press (> 1 second).
11 This program needs read and write access to /dev/input/event*. It acquires this with a udev rule matching all /dev/input/event* files and assigning them to group input with 660 permissions. To use the program you must be a member of group input. Use `sudo gpasswd -a $(whoami) input` to add yourself to this group, and cycle your login for this to take affect.
13 This program can be easily called with `powermate`, and is recommended to be launched with your login or X start.

20 .I /lib/udev/rules.d/99-powermate.rules
22 This udev rule sets all /dev/input/event* files to group input and 660 permissions.
